In the most recent versions CLPB_IMPORT - import from clipboard - is obsolete. And CONTROL_FLUSH just flushes the queue between the GUI and the Appserver.

We can use 'ALSM_EXCEL_TO_INTERNAL_TABLE' function module to read a excel file to internal table.
IF p_file IS INITIAL.
MESSAGE 'No File Name' TYPE 'E'.
ENDIF.
v_filename = p_file.
*Reading from Excel File into internal table it_data.
CALL FUNCTION 'ALSM_EXCEL_TO_INTERNAL_TABLE'
EXPORTING
filename = v_filename
i_begin_col = 1
i_begin_row = 2
i_end_col = 14
i_end_row = p_rows
TABLES
intern = it_data
EXCEPTIONS
inconsistent_parameters = 1
upload_ole = 2
OTHERS = 3.
IF sy-subrc <> 0.
MESSAGE ID sy-msgid TYPE sy-msgty NUMBER sy-msgno
WITH sy-msgv1 sy-msgv2 sy-msgv3 sy-msgv4.
ENDIF.Hope this helps you.
